This function returns a new WebFeb 17, 2016 · There are no QUARTER and WEEK functions in Tableau, as you can see in the image below. What you should be using to get these values are: DATEPART ('quarter', [Date]) DATEPART ('week', [Date]) For filtering the date using your parameter as filter, I'll assume that you want to filter the current quarter, month or week.

WebApr 28, 2024 · This Tableau Date Property is a default format that specifies data dimensions. To set the date properties for a data source be it Calendar, Week Start, Fiscal year, or Date Format, right-click your data source in the Data pane and choose Date properties as shown below.
